Additional Property Attributes

During the Phase I ESA, the site owner stated that three USTs had been removed from the site however, Allwyn Environmental�s review of the site file maintained by ADEQ only contained documentation for removal of one UST. Additional assessment should be conducted in the reported area of the former USTs to verify that USTs do not remain in the ground. In the event that USTs are discovered, soil and/or groundwater samples should be collected and analyzed for Polynuclear Aromatic Hydrocarbons PAHs and Volatile Organic Compounds VOCs to identify potential impacts to soil and/or groundwater. The completion of the ESA will assist in future redevelopment of the site, primarily for commercial uses.

Former Use: A gas station operated at 2901 S. 6th Avenue in the northwest portion of the subject property from the 1940�s to the 1960�s. Afterwards, several businesses including a mobile home sales and service company, a furniture store, a door store, and a tire shop conducted operations on the subject property. In 1958, there were a total of four residences and a gas station occupying the subject property. Between 1958 and 1967, a portion of the subject property began to be utilized for the storage of tractor trailers and/or mobile homes. Between 1967 and 1972, the western central portion of the property began to be utilized for equipment storage. Between 1972 and 1980, both the residence occupying the southwestern portion of the subject property, and the equipment being stored in the western central portion of the property had been removed. Between 1980 and 1991, the central, west central and southwest portions of the subject property began to be utilized for equipment storage. Between 1991 and 2002, the entire length of the subject property on the western boundary had been paved for parking. A new rectangular structure, utilized by the tire shop, was constructed and tires are stored on both the east and west sides of the structure, in the southern portion of the subject property just east of the parking area. The western portion of the subject has been graded and cleared. Between 2002 and 2005, a new structure was constructed in the central portion of the subject property and an enclosed area for tire storage was constructed east of the tire shop. The eastern portion of the subject property began to be utilized for storing vehicles and equipment. Presently, the subject property is being used for storage.
